• 微信公众号:美女很有趣。 工作之余,放松一下,关注即送10G+美女照片!

了解JavaScript(浅)

开发技术 开发技术 2周前 (04-30) 6次浏览

什么是JavaScript?

JavaScript它是一种以函数优先且轻量级的解释性(/即时编译型),同时是一种基于原型编程的编程语言。

虽然它是因为作为开发web页面的脚本语言而出名,但它也被应用在很多非浏览器环境中,例如:node.js、apache、CouchDB和Adobe Acrobat

  1. 一门弱类型、解释性、脚本语言。
  2. 跨平台,采用事件驱动,不需要经过web服务器响应就可对用户的操作做出响应

JavaScript的由来是什么?

在最初的网站搭建中,页面的展示都是由HTML和CSS组成,但仅仅由只有这两者所组成的网页,所呈现出来的效果及其功能是比较粗糙的,比方说一个form表单,当用户需要操作网页生成一个交互操作且要提交操作时,被操作的数据要发送给服务器,服务器响应后做出处理反馈给页面,而这时就会产生一个问题,用户的操作失误或者网络不畅等一些不可控因素的出现,往往会导致一次请求出现等待响应时间过长,假若用户操作多次依旧失效则可能导致其放弃该网站。于是JavaScript于1995年被编写出来,当时也只能做些小验证,比如判断用户输入的名称是否合法,密码输入是否符合注册规范等等。

JavaScript能够干什么?

HTML(结构层)、CSS(表示层)、JavaScript作为行为层,它的主要功能就是用作网页上面向用户的交互操作、样式动态变更等一些处理。

JavaScript的组成

  1. ECMAScript –> JavaScript的标准
  2. BOM(Browser Object Model) –> 浏览器操作模型,操作浏览器的属性、方法
  3. DOM(Document Object Model) –> 文档操作模型,操作文档(节点元素)的属性、方法
	我自横刀向天笑,去留肝胆两昆仑。——谭嗣同

程序员灯塔
转载请注明原文链接:了解JavaScript(浅)
喜欢 (0)